The Pima Community College women's basketball team (12-3, 6-1 in ACCAC) had its six-game winning streak snapped on Saturday against a tough Cochise College (13-2, 6-1).

The No. 4 ranked Aztecs started red-hot from three-point range but fizzled in their 81-66 loss to the Division I Apaches. This was Pima's first defeat in ACCAC conference play.

The Aztecs hit seven of their first 11 three-pointers and took a 24-15 lead after the first quarter. They led 41-36 at halftime.

The Apaches started the third quarter on a 16-6 run to put the Aztecs in a 52-47 deficit. Down 72-62, sophomore Izzy Spruit (Mesquite HS) converted on a four-point play but the Aztecs would be held scoreless for the final three minutes of the game. The Aztecs were outscored 45-25 in the second half.

Spruit finished the game with a team-high 16 points on 5 for 10 shooting from three-point range. Sophomore Alliyah Bryant (Mesquite HS) scored 15 points off the bench while freshman Shauna Bribiescas (Dobson HS) contributed with 11 points.

Freshman Jacqulynn Nakai (Coconino HS) scored nine points but was held scoreless in the second half.

The Aztecs will hit the road on Wednesday when they play at Phoenix College at 5:30 p.m.
